Whole-House Water Filtration: What It Does and Why It Matters

A whole-house water filtration system is installed at the main water line where water enters your home. That means every faucet, showerhead, and appliance benefits from cleaner, clearer water. These systems eliminate unwanted contaminants like chlorine, sediment, and volatile organic compounds (VOCs), helping protect your plumbing, skin, health, and appliances in the process.

What Water Filtration Removes—And What It Doesn’t

Whole-house water filtration is designed to tackle many of the most common and irritating water quality problems found in Central Ohio. While these systems greatly improve taste, smell, and clarity, they don’t eliminate every potential contaminant. Understanding what they do—and don’t—filter out helps you choose the right protection for your home.

What filtration systems may remove:
  • Chlorine and chloramines – Improve the taste of tap water and eliminate harsh odors caused by chemical disinfectants. These chemicals are common in city water and can dry out skin and hair.
  • Sediment and rust particles – Filter out visible debris and protect appliances, fixtures, and plumbing systems. Accumulated sediment can lead to clogs and reduce the lifespan of water heaters and dishwashers.
  • Hydrogen sulfide – Neutralizes the unpleasant “rotten egg” smell sometimes found in well water. Also helps prevent corrosive damage to metal pipes and fixtures.
  • Iron, manganese, and heavy metals – Reduce metallic taste, prevent staining, and minimize buildup inside pipes. These minerals are often found in groundwater and can affect water color and odor.
  • Pesticides and VOCs – Removed or greatly reduced with carbon filtration, contributing to safer, healthier water. VOCs are often invisible but can carry long-term health risks.
What it won’t remove:
  • Dissolved solids, bacteria, and viruses – These require [reverse osmosis or UV treatment] for complete purification and microbiological protection.

Signs You Might Need a Whole-House Water Filter

Water problems aren’t always visible, but subtle signs often point to bigger concerns with your water quality. From unpleasant smells to skin irritation, these red flags are common across homes in Central Ohio. A whole-house filtration system could be the missing solution. Taking action early can prevent long-term plumbing damage and protect your family’s health. Here are some indicators to watch for:
  • A strong chlorine or chemical smell coming from your taps may indicate over-treated city water or high disinfectant levels.
  • Metallic or sulfur odors, especially from hot water, could signal elevated iron or hydrogen sulfide content. These issues are particularly common in homes with private wells.
  • Reddish stains in sinks, tubs, or around toilet bowls are often caused by excess iron or manganese in the water.
  • Visible particles floating in drinking water or ice point to sediment or rust contamination in your plumbing.
  • Itchy skin or dry eyes after showers or baths may be linked to chlorine, minerals, or pH imbalance. These symptoms often improve with properly filtered water.
  • Heavy use of bottled water or add-on sink filters suggests dissatisfaction with your home’s water supply. A whole-house filter provides a more cost-effective and sustainable alternative.
  • Young children, pets, or health-sensitive residents in the home benefit from consistent, filtered water throughout the house.

4. Carbon Filters

Carbon Filters

Remove chlorine, chloramines, chemicals, and VOCs that affect water taste, odor, and safety. They also help protect your skin and reduce chemical exposure during bathing and cooking.

5. Sediment Filters

Sediment Filters

Trap and eliminate sand, silt, and rust flakes that can clog plumbing and reduce appliance life. This extends the lifespan of fixtures, water heaters, and dishwashers.
6. Iron Manganese Filters

Iron & Manganese Filters

Address metallic taste, orange/brown stains, and buildup in pipes or fixtures. These filters are particularly useful for well water or homes with aging infrastructure.
7. Sulfur Filters

Sulfur Filters

Neutralize hydrogen sulfide, the common culprit behind that distinctive “rotten egg” smell. They also help reduce corrosion in pipes and improve indoor air quality.
8. Custom Multi Stage Systems

Custom Multi-Stage Systems

Combine several filtration media based on your water quality test. Tailored to your exact water chemistry and household usage patterns.
